Output 5ca492c8f93b6f11a17a72b8eb5e0459ef09216bac50eaa98eea63c67e81eb35:6

value
53265254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951c5af22d511f1a78d084188f5c525ba041ac4e OP_EQUAL
address
3FHSaHSmgx3JtBJPsKWJnmRbtkk7RwE2cb
transaction
5ca492c8f93b6f11a17a72b8eb5e0459ef09216bac50eaa98eea63c67e81eb35
spent
true